Cape Town - A provision of the new Children's Act "encourages promiscuity", said the Apostolic Faith Mission (AFM) on Wednesday.
"The challenge to build the moral fibre of our nation has been dealt another low blow by an aspect of the new Children's Act that no one may refuse to sell or distribute free condoms to a child who is over 12," said AFM president Isak Burger.
Further, the act undermined basic parental rights by making provision for a child over 12 being able to ask for contraception without consent.
Burger said: "These sections of the act are totally unacceptable and undermine everything that churches, religious institutions and others are trying to do to lift the morality of the nation.
"These aspects of the act actually encourage promiscuity and the subsequent risk of contracting HIV and Aids. It also threatens parental rights and encourages a child to go behind their parents' back to get contraceptive aids.
While the AFM welcomed the broad intent of the act, it was "extremely disappointing that our legislators paid little regard to the crucial value of sexual morality", said Burger.
